Abstract
796,432. Friction clutches. FICHTEL & SACHS AKT.-GES. Nov. 15, 1955 [Nov. 24, 1954], No. 32609/55. Class 80 (2). Relates to a centrifugally-engaged friction clutch having a flywheel 11 and a cover 20 with masses 29 pivoted at 28 on the cover and a pressure plate 18 engageable with a driven friction disc 14. According to the invention, engaging springs 34 are located between the pressure plate 18 and an annular spring housing 33, and disengaging springs 35 are situated between the cover 20 and the annular spring housing to bias the latter to the right of Fig. 2, links 39 connecting the masses 29 to the annular spring housing. The links 39 are of the cross-section shown in Fig. 2, and are provided with knife edges 38 at one end engaging the masses 29. The other ends of the links 39 are mounted in holes in the annular spring housing 33 by means of small support plates 40. When the flywheel 11 and the cover 20 rotate, the masses 29 pivot and, through the links 39, move the annular spring housing 33 to the left of Fig. 2 against the bias of the springs 35, and simultaneously compresses the engaging springs 34 which force the pressure plate 18 into engagement with the driven disc 14. The clutch can be disengaged manually by movement of a thrust collar 26 to engage with the usual radial throw-out levers 24, connected to the pressure plate 18 by means similar to that described in Specification 291,707. Annular friction fairings 13, 19 are secured to the flywheel 11 and pressure plate 18, respectively. In a modification, Fig. 3 (not shown), pins fast with the pressure plate 18 are surrounded by engaging springs situated between the pressure plate and the annular spring housing, through which the pins pass freely, these springs in turn being surrounded by by disengaging springs lying between the cover 11 and the annular spring housing.
